/*
|
||||
* Generates a kernel used for the gaussian blur effect.
|
||||
*
|
||||
* @param dimension is an odd integer
|
||||
* @param sigma is the standard deviation used for our gaussian function.
|
||||
*
|
||||
* @returns an array with dimension^2 number of numbers, all less than or equal
|
||||
* to 1. Represents our gaussian blur kernel.
|
||||
*/
|
||||
function generateGaussianKernel(dimension, sigma) {
|
||||
if (!(dimension % 2) || Math.floor(dimension) !== dimension || dimension<3) {
|
||||
throw new Error(
|
||||
'The dimension must be an odd integer greater than or equal to 3'
|
||||
);
|
||||
}
|
||||
var kernel = [];
|
||||
|
||||
var twoSigmaSquare = 2 * sigma * sigma;
|
||||
var centre = (dimension - 1) / 2;
|
||||
|
||||
for (var i = 0; i < dimension; i++) {
|
||||
for (var j = 0; j < dimension; j++) {
|
||||
var distance = hypotenuse(i, j, centre, centre);
|
||||
|
||||
// The following is an algorithm that came from the gaussian blur
|
||||
// wikipedia page [1].
|
||||
//
|
||||
// http://en.wikipedia.org/w/index.php?title=Gaussian_blur&oldid=608793634#Mechanics
|
||||
var gaussian = (1 / Math.sqrt(
|
||||
Math.PI * twoSigmaSquare
|
||||
)) * Math.exp((-1) * (Math.pow(distance, 2) / twoSigmaSquare));
|
||||
|
||||
kernel.push(gaussian);
|
||||
}
|
||||
}
|
||||
|
||||
// Returns the unit vector of the kernel array.
|
||||
var sum = kernel.reduce(function (c, p) { return c + p; });
|
||||
return kernel.map(function (e) { return e / sum; });
|
||||
}
